What is Sonic Inspection?
Sonic Inspection Corporation operates at the intersection of industrial safety and predictive maintenance. The company specializes in non-invasive fire suppression system inspections, utilizing proprietary ultrasonic technology to assess the integrity of fire sprinkler systems. By providing NFPA-compliant reporting and detailed pipe evaluations, Sonic Inspection enables facility managers to extend the in-service life of their assets significantly. This methodology effectively eliminates the requirement for traditional, invasive testing procedures that often force operational downtime. Consequently, the firm serves as a vital partner for businesses seeking to balance rigorous safety standards with the necessity of maintaining continuous operational uptime across wet and dry fire sprinkler networks.
